Job Description
Under the supervision of the Admin and Finance Manager, the Light Vehicle Driver ensures that the vehicle is in a proper functioning order; transports staff and volunteers to different ERCS operation locations; keeps a record of departure, arrival, mileage covered and fuel consumed and other pertinent data records as per the internal control policy and procedure in place; complies with traffic regulations and time schedules; gets the vehicle inspected annually.

Checks the vehicle for oil gauges, tires, fuel and water and ensures that the vehicle is in a proper functioning order;
Transports staff and volunteers to different ERCS operation locations;
Drives passenger and light vehicles to provide transport service to staff members and guests and to transport packages and other light loads as instructed;
Keeps the motor vehicle in good running order and carries out minor breakdown maintenances and repairs;
Keeps a record of departure, arrival, mileage covered and fuel consumed and other pertinent data records as per the internal control policy and procedure in place;
Dusts, washes and cleans the vehicle he/she is entrusted with;
Ensures at all times that there is enough fuel in the tank and checks on the level of oil and water and does refilling as needed;
Ascertains that all tools and other accessories for the vehicle are handy and functional;
Complies with traffic regulations and time schedules;
Replaces flat tires, spare parts and gets them repaired;
Makes sure that the carloads are within permissible limit;
Gets the motor vehicle washed, lubricated, inspected and maintained regularly; 13. Gets his/her driving license renewed as per regulations;
Reports malfunctions or defects beyond his/her ability on the motor vehicle to superior for corrective actions;
Assists in inspecting whether vehicles are properly repaired;
Gets the vehicle inspected annually;
Performs other job related duties and responsibilities of the job as assigned by the supervisor.
